What Is a Senior Designer?

A senior designer oversees all creative solutions, in both digital and print art, to assist in producing a company’s marketing or product needs. In this career, you manage a team to promote your client’s brand. You need strong graphic design knowledge and should have experience in executing projects such as websites, product packaging, and brochures. Your job duties include designing illustrations and infographics, reviewing junior coworkers work, refining images or fonts, and generating ideas for advertising concepts while maintaining a company’s brand consistency. As a senior designer, you need strong aesthetics skills and several years of experience as a designer.

Is AI replacing designers?

AI tools are increasingly used by senior designers to automate repetitive tasks, generate ideas, and enhance creativity. However, AI currently serves as a complement rather than a replacement, as human judgment, creativity, and strategic thinking remain essential in design roles. Senior designers need to adapt by integrating AI skills and focusing on complex, value-driven aspects of design work.

The main difference between a Senior Designer and a Graphic Designer lies in experience, responsibilities, and scope of work. Senior Designers typically have more experience, lead projects, and contribute to strategic planning, while Graphic Designers focus on executing design tasks. Both roles are essential in creative industries, but Senior Designers usually hold higher responsibilities and command higher salaries.

Primary Objective: In broad terms, briefly state the major purpose of primary objective of this position.
The position is responsible for the functionality, operation and maintenance of electrical automation and control technology in the manufacturing process throughout the entire company.
Troubleshoots, installs, or replaces programmable automation and controls equipment.
Troubleshoots, installs, or replaces variable frequency drives in stand-alone applications as well as integrating into existing systems.
Solves process control related problems (control cycles, PID loops) in existing programs.
Troubleshoots automation networks (Controls component as well as servers - client network).
Supports manufacturing process by providing technical support for manufacturing operations.
Design, build and install electrical and process control system.
Installs, replaces, and calibrates field instrumentation including RTDs, thermocouples, flow meters, and pressure
transducers, stand-alone PID controllers, web guiders, Thickness measurements

Mohawk Industries is a leading global flooring manufacturer that creates products to enhance residential and commercial spaces around the world. Mohawk's vertically integrated manufacturing and distribution processes provide competitive advantages in the production of carpet, rugs, ceramic tile, laminate, wood, stone and vinyl flooring. Our industry-leading innovation has yielded products and technologies that differentiate our brands in the marketplace and satisfy all remodeling and new construction requirements. Our brands are among the most recognized in the industry and include American Olean, Daltile, Durkan, IVC, Karastan, Marazzi, Mohawk, Mohawk Home, Pergo, and Quick-Step. During the past decade, Mohawk has transformed its business from an American carpet manufacturer into the world's largest flooring company with operations in Australia, Brazil, Canada, Europe, India, Malaysia, Mexico, New Zealand, Russia and the United States.
